Bio
- 19th year at Parkview HS (GA) 18th as HC
- Former HC at Elbert County HS and AC Northwest Whitfield HS
- 2018 HOF class of the GA Dugout Club
- GA Dugouts Club Ethics Award winner in 2021
- In his tenure at Parkview the Panthers have:
- 3 national championships (2012, 2015, and 2018)
- 6 GA state championships
- 12 regional championships
- 14 guys drafted since he has been at Parkview
- Over 200 players in college since he has been HC at Parkview
Notes
- Travel program starts at 8 and ends at 14
- 12 weeks with each team - 6 offense and 6 defense to train coaches and players
- August - july 1
- Dad coach with paid assistant that goes to practice with them
- 11U and 12U paid HC and AC
- Mostly parkview kids
- Helps train the parents
- Learning the terminology
- Develop arm strength
- Educating and taking care of your arm
- Defensive series taught to all ages
- 10-13u practice at least 1 practice together
- Blend a family atmosphere because they will eventually be on the same team working to win a state championship
- Parent meeting with the tradition, expectation, ladder system (freshman taking spot of sophomore and building their expectations).
- Head coaches only meeting to set expectations
- All coaches meeting to set expectations
- Baseball class that gets all baseball guys 1:30-3:30 everyday
- Weightroom, speed and agility, leadership class
- Be a great person, great student, great teammate, and the player will take care of itself
- Leadership class
- Every wednesday and go into meeting room
- Hour-hour half
- 2022 seniors is first class to get class all 4 years
- Book study
- Discussion from each class member, break up into different classes
- Seniors took ownership of what they want out of the class/team
- During season do NG3 - mentor program (no coaches)
- Every 2 weeks we meet with each class and air out and see what is going on
- Player of the day and get them to talk in front of people (1 or 2 depending on schedule)
- If you get POD you have to speak about someone who made an impact in their life or a situation that made an impact on them
- Everyday first hour and 45 minutes practiced together (pre practice bunt and mechanic work, stretch and warm up, and defensive skills)
- Trust the process, look at the bigger picture (perspective)
- Consistency from all the levels to hear the same message
- We take what is there and work with it
- You might think it is the best idea in the world but you have to tweek it to put it in your system
- Infield throw around - each position has a bucket and make every throw during a game (charted)
- White series - game like throws (on the clock) with catcher, infielder, and pitchers
- Practices so fast that the game is slower
- Everything we do we are trying to compete in a in game situation
- 21 outs everyday
- Intersquad to make them compete under pressure
- Let your guys coach!
- You are going to have good practices and bad practices, learn from them and see what the coaches had to do with it
- The player part should be easy
- Don’t get lost in this game, don’t let the scoreboard run you!
- Teach the game in life
